Bar Liberty is the wine-led choice in this set. Beermash and The Craft & Co - Collingwood are easier recommendations for beer drinkers, while Above Board is the more direct cocktail comparison. Napier Quarter is the one to consider when food needs to carry equal weight with the drinking plan.
If Bar Liberty is not the right fit
Pick Above Board if the group wants cocktails over wine. Pick Beermash if the brief is casual, beer-led, and lower-commitment. For a food-and-wine plan, Napier Quarter is the more natural backup.
How Bar Liberty compares in Melbourne
Choose Bar Liberty over Beermash when wine credibility matters more than beer range. Beermash is the more natural pick for a casual beer-first session, while Bar Liberty is better for a first-timer who wants a more considered glass and a less pub-like decision.
Above Board is the sharper cross-shop for cocktail drinkers. If the brief is a focused cocktail room, go there. If the brief is wine-led and easier to slot into a Fitzroy evening, Bar Liberty is the cleaner choice. Napier Quarter is the stronger alternative when the plan needs a food-and-wine rhythm rather than a bar-first stop.
For groups that want a looser night, Hotel Collingwood and The Craft & Co - Collingwood are safer than Bar Liberty. Bar Liberty is the better fit for smaller groups and drinkers who care about wine selection; the others make more sense when value is tied to space, beer, or casual atmosphere.
